I have a data-center server and one member server running DFS-R. I know it is not recommended/supported by Microsoft support services but I would like to achieve the following nevertheless.

Current configuration: If an end user deletes a file on the data-center server DFS-R deletes the file on the member server. Is it possible to maintain replication but only to replicate additions or changes to files but not deletions on the data-center server?

This would enable me to copy an accidentally deleted file on the data-center server from the member server.

FYI - I can't configure read-only folders on the data-center server because I need to allow the end-users to delete files.

    I'm afraid for general normal dfs replication work mechanism, we couldn't do this operation.  DFSR uses the update sequence number (USN) journal to detects changes on the volume, and then dfsr replicates the changes only after the file is closed.

    If the latest operation is delate operation. This should be logged in USN journal. And after you close this file. The change should be synced to other dfs replication members.

    Sometimes, multiple users do the operation for the same files. And the new change may not be logged and another new change is doing. Then there's the conflict files/folder. And will be moved to this folder. For how long will this folder kept, based on my knowledge, generally it will be cleared automatically when it arrive to the set size.
